Show that the function `f(x)` given by `f(x)={(sinx)/x+cosx ,\ \ x!=0 2,\ \ \ \ \ \ \ \ \ \ \ \ \ \ \ \ \ \ \ \ \ \ \ x=0` is continuous at `x=0` .

Text Solution

Verified by Experts

(i) `f(0)=2`

(ii) `lim _{(x rightarrow 0)} f(x)`

`=lim _{(x rightarrow 0)}(sin x / x+cos x) `

` =1+1 `

` =2`

(iii) `lim _{(x rightarrow 0)} f(x)=2=f(0)`
